Revenue and income statement
In 2025, SISTERON GESTION achieves revenue of 103 k€. Revenue is growing positively over 10 years (CAGR: +3.0%). Slight decline of -6% vs 2024. After deducting consumption (0 €), gross margin stands at 103 k€, i.e. a rate of 100%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 5 k€, representing 4.8% of revenue. Positive scissor effect: EBITDA margin improves by +3.9 pts, sign of improved operational efficiency. The operating margin remains fragile, requiring cost vigilance.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 3 k€, i.e. 2.9%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Solvency and debt ratios
The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 424%. Critical situation: debt significantly exceeds equity, severely limiting borrowing capacity and exposing the company to default risk.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 40%. This high autonomy means the company finances most of its assets through equity, a sign of strength. Debt repayment capacity (= Financial debt / Cash flow) indicates it would take 16.9 years of cash flow to repay all financial debt. Beyond 7 years, banks generally consider credit risk as high. Cash flow represents 4.0%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 54 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 176 days. Excellent situation: suppliers finance 122 days of the operating cycle (retail model). WCR is negative (-156 days): operations structurally generate cash. Notable WCR improvement over the period (-1693%), freeing up cash.

How is this estimate calculated?
This estimate is based on the analysis of 277 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.
E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.
This estimate is provided for information purposes only. A precise valuation requires in-depth analysis (assets, liabilities, prospects, market...).
